Conducting Deep-Dive Supplier Verification Beyond the Surface
The initial audit is your most critical risk-prevention step. In 2026, basic checks are insufficient. Start with a multi-channel discovery process, using B2B platforms like Made-in-China.com or Global Sources, but prioritize suppliers with independently verified credentials. Crucially, move the verification offline. Insist on a live video tour of the facility. A reputable plastic mold factory in China will readily showcase their workshop floor, demonstrating their range of CNC, EDM, and milling machines. Observe the shop floor organization and ask to see ongoing projects similar to your required injection mold in complexity and material.
Request detailed case studies with contactable references from past overseas clients. Investigate the company’s business license via official Chinese channels and check for any IP protection commitments in their standard contract. Verify their export experience specifically to your region. This due diligence filters out trading companies masquerading as factories and identifies manufacturers with a proven track record of satisfying international standards. Remember, the goal is to assess their capability and cultural alignment with your quality expectations before a single dollar is committed.
Mastering Technical Documentation and RFQ Clarity
Ambiguity in technical specifications is the primary cause of cost overruns and mold rejection. Your Request for Quotation (RFQ) package must be impeccably detailed. Beyond providing 3D CAD files (STEP or IGS format), include a comprehensive mold specification sheet. This document should explicitly state the required mold steel grade (e.g., P20, H13, S136), cavity surface finish (SPI standards), cooling line layout, gate type and location, ejection method, and expected cycle time. Specify all critical tolerances directly on the drawings.
For the injection mold itself, detail the part material (including brand and grade), expected annual volumes, and any cosmetic requirements. Clearly outline your quality control expectations, such as first-article inspection reports and the use of Coordinate Measuring Machines (CMM) for critical dimensions. Providing this level of detail allows different China mold factory bidders to quote on the exact same scope, enabling a true apples-to-apples cost and timeline comparison. It also immediately identifies factories that lack the technical proficiency to ask clarifying questions about your specifications.
Implementing a Phased Payment and Quality Control Milestone Plan
Financial terms are a powerful tool for aligning interests and mitigating risk. The standard 50% deposit, 50% before shipment model offers you little leverage. For 2026, negotiate a phased payment schedule tied to tangible milestones. A more secure structure could be: 30% upon order confirmation, 40% upon approval of the First Article Inspection (FAI) report and mold trial video, and the final 30% prior to shipment. This links cash flow to demonstrated progress and quality.
Quality control must be proactive, not reactive. Require digital updates at key stages: steel material certification, mold design review, T1 trial sample photos and videos, and a full dimensional report. For critical projects, budget for a third-party inspection service to conduct an on-site Pre-Shipment Inspection (PSI) during the final trial. They will verify the mold’s performance, part dimensions, and cosmetic standards against your agreed specifications. This staged approach to payment and QC ensures continuous oversight and provides off-ramps if the project deviates significantly from expectations, protecting your investment throughout the production cycle.
Navigating Logistics, IP Protection, and Post-Sales Support
Finalizing the mold is only part of the journey. Clearly define shipping Incoterms (FOB is common) and ensure the plastic mold factory china partner handles professional export crating to prevent damage in transit. Discuss and insure the shipment. Legally, your intellectual property is paramount. While China has strengthened IP laws, protection starts with your contract. Ensure a robust Non-Disclosure Agreement (NDA) and a manufacturing agreement that explicitly states your ownership of all part and mold designs. Some buyers choose to split mold manufacturing between two unrelated factories for highly sensitive projects.
Finally, secure clear terms for post-sales support. A reliable supplier will offer a warranty period (e.g., 12-18 months) against material and workmanship defects. Establish protocols for handling minor repairs or modifications. Will they provide spare components like ejector pins or heaters? Understanding these post-procurement processes ensures a long-term, sustainable partnership and minimizes downtime for your production line once the mold is installed and running in your home country.
